After we ate, we went downstairs where the hall is covered with black and white Photo Booth strips. Behind a red curtain is a Photo Booth and for $5 you can get 2 strips with 3 photos. There is no timer and no preview so it was a blinding surprise. Our photos came out so funny because we weren't prepared and it was a lovely memory.
